About

Transform your iOS device into a professional music production tool. Easily slice, sample, and remix your music library or cloud storage. Create beats with intuitive waveform visualization and a vast collection of sounds and effects.

Visual waveform drum pads
Automatic and manual audio slicing
Sample library and import options
Built-in effects and sequencing
Real-time beat recording and looping
Master DJ effects

FAQ

What does Slicr do?

Slicr transforms your iOS device into a professional sample slicing, chopping, and beat-making tool. It allows you to remix your song library and cloud storage, compose music, and share your creations with a visual waveform interface.

What are the key features of Slicr?

Key features include a visual waveform drum pad for easy sound identification, multiple slicing modes (region, auto, manual), a large library of free samples, built-in effects like delay and reverb, real-time sequencing, and master DJ effects for live performance.

Is Slicr free to use?

The app is free to download and use, offering a substantial collection of free samples and features. However, it also offers in-app purchases, which may include additional sound packs or advanced functionalities.

What devices is Slicr compatible with?

Slicr is designed for iPad and iPhone, leveraging the capabilities of these iOS devices for music production and performance.

How can I use Slicr to create music?

You can use Slicr to automatically slice your music library for instant inspiration, manually chop samples with precision using waveform visualization, import your own sounds via Dropbox or iTunes, and then arrange these slices into beats and sequences using the built-in drum pads and effects.
